Full confession. . . I’ve driven by this winery in past trips to Sonoma and failed to enter because of the name. But when I saw this bottle on winespies I decided to try. And. . . I wish I had stopped at the winery in prior visits. This 2015 drinks smoothly with soft, medium tannins. A nose that brings cherries and over ripe strawberries to the front with a small spice hint. Palate has the slight earth/chalk tones along with the fruit. A bottle that pairs well with simple homemade pizza or could go with something more elegant. Glad I have more bottles for the future. — 3 years ago
Unusual representation for a Lodi wine. Lighter bodied, nice minerals, acidity, and fruit! Showing plum, boysenberry, licorice Snaps, hibiscus, milk chocolate, eucalyptus on the midpalate, and pine needles on the finish. This wine reminds me of a Lorie Valley Chinon. A lot going on in this glass, considering...rating reflects QPR; this was under $10! One hour+ decant. — 8 months ago

My bottle of choice for a northern Rhône themed tasting with the WNH.
Knowing this is young for La Chapelle, I double decanted this for a little over two hours before my first sip. Talk about a brick wall. Both aromatically and on the palate, this was not giving at all. At the three hour mark, clove, licorice and all spice showed up on the nose alongside tart rhubarb and a sanguine character on the palate. Both sadly (and thankfully), at hour five in the decanter, this was like a boxer who had been lulling me to sleep with body shots and then suddenly started taking hook shots to the face. Hello! This really flexed its muscles when paired with bolognese. The wine gained a floral/violet/potpourri nose with a touch of black pepper and herbs de Provence. The weight and density bulked up and it channeled a touch of meat and pepper, tar, black cherries and underripe blackberries. Acidity was energetic throughout the evening and the tannins increased by the last glass.
If opening now, I’d decant at least 4+hrs, or hold off another 5-7yrs. — 3 years ago
